What is Wireless Asset Group?
Founded in 2006 and headquartered in St. Charles, Missouri, Wireless Asset Group (WAG) operates as an independent owner and operator of wireless communication infrastructure. The firm specializes in tower ownership and the facilitation of collocation services, serving as a vital link in the regional telecommunications supply chain. WAG distinguishes itself through a lean, professional management structure that prioritizes operational agility and deep-rooted industry relationships. By maintaining a focus on high-utility assets, the company provides the necessary physical foundation for mobile network expansion across the Midwest, ensuring consistent revenue streams through long-term leasing agreements with major carriers.
How much funding has Wireless Asset Group raised?
Wireless Asset Group has raised a total of $714K across 2 funding rounds:
Debt
$350K
Debt
$364K
Debt (2020): $350K with participation from PPP
Debt (2021): $364K led by PPP
